INHIBITOR HARNESS

Install in the reverse order of removal.

Note. Install the transmission ground terminal in the direction within the range of approx. 30° (A).

Tightening torque

T1: 7 N.m (0.7 kgf-m, 3.7 ft-lb)

T2: 14 N.m (1.4 kgf-m, 10.3 ft-lb)

  1. Clean the mating surface of valve cover and transmission side. CAUTION: When cleaning the mating surface of the transmission side, be careful not to allow any dust, foreign matter and used liquid gasket to enter the transmission.
  2. Check the control valve body for dust and other foreign matter.
  3. Install the O-ring to the transmission harness. NOTE: Use new O-rings. Apply CVTF to the O-ring.
  4. Install the transmission harness to the valve cover. Tightening torque: 7 N.m (0.7 kgf-m, 5.2 ft-lb)
  5. Install the gasket to the transmission. NOTE: Use a new gasket.
  6. Apply liquid gasket to the oval hole of gasket. Liquid gasket: THREE BOND 1215 (Part No. 004403007) or equivalent
  7. Connect the transmission harness connector to the control valve body, and install the valve cover. CAUTION: Be careful not to catch the sheet of the ST. Tightening torque: 8 N.m (0.8 kgf-m, 5.9 ft-lb)
  8. Remove the ST (SHEET SPECIAL TOOL).
  9. Install the transmission harness connector to the harness stay.
  10. Install the transmission harness stay and transmission ground terminal. NOTE: Install the transmission ground terminal in the direction within the range of approx. 30° (A). Tightening torque: T1: 7 N.m (0.7 kgf-m, 5.2 ft-lb) T2: 14 N.m (1.4 kgf-m, 10.3 ft-lb)
  11. Install the transmission case cover. Tightening torque: 8 N.m (0.8 kgf-m, 5.9 ft-lb)
  12. Install the pitching stopper bracket and transmission radio ground cord. Tightening torque: 41 N.m (4.2 kgf-m, 30.2 ft-lb)
  13. Install the air breather hose to the pitching stopper bracket.
  14. Install the pitching stopper. Tightening torque: T1: 50 N.m (5.1 kgf-m, 36.9 ft-lb) T2: 58 N.m (5.9 kgf-m, 42.8 ft-lb)
  15. Connect the following harness connectors. Transmission harness connectors Inhibitor harness connector Transmission radio ground terminal Tightening torque: 13 N.m (1.3 kgf-m, 9.6 ft-lb)
  16. Install the air intake boot assembly. < Ref. to «INSTALLATION»(ref-662120-S17609314842014101300000) , Air Intake Boot. >
  17. Adjust the CVTF level. < Ref. to «ADJUSTMENT»(ref-662125-S03981071882014101300000) , CVTF. >

StepCheckYesNo
1 CHECK X MODE SWITCH. Turn the ignition switch to OFF. Disconnect the connector from body integrated unit. Measure the resistance when the X mode switch is operated. Connector & terminal (B281) No. 14 - Chassis groundDoes the resistance change as below? 1 Mohms or more --> less than 10 ohmsGo to step 5 .Go to step 2 .
2 CHECK HARNESS BETWEEN BODY INTEGRATED UNIT AND X MODE SWITCH CONNECTOR. Measure the resistance of harness between the body integrated unit connector and X mode switch connector. Connector & terminal (B281) No. 14 - (B185) No. 4Is the resistance less than 10 ohms?Go to step 3 .Repair the harness and connector. NOTE: In this case, repair the following item: Open circuit of harness between the body integrated unit connector and X mode switch connector Poor contact of connector
3 CHECK HARNESS BETWEEN BODY INTEGRATED UNIT AND X MODE SWITCH CONNECTOR. Measure the resistance of harness between X mode switch connector and chassis ground. Connector & terminal (B185) No. 4 - Chassis groundIs the resistance 1 Mohms or more?Go to step 4 .Repair the ground short circuit of harness between body integrated unit and X mode switch connector.
4 CHECK HARNESS BETWEEN X MODE SWITCH CONNECTOR AND CHASSIS GROUND. Measure the resistance between body integrated unit connector and chassis ground. Connector & terminal (B185) No. 5 - Chassis groundIs the resistance less than 10 ohms?Repair the poor contact of X mode switch connector. Replace the X mode switch if faulty. < Ref. to X MODE SWITCH . > < Ref. to X MODE SWITCH . >Repair the harness and connector. NOTE: In this case, repair the following item: Open circuit in harness between X mode switch connector and chassis ground Poor contact of joint connector
5 RECHECK FAULT. Connect all connectors. Switch to X mode.Is there any fault?Repair poor contact in the body integrated unit connector. Replace the meter case assembly if defective.The circuit has returned to a normal condition at this time. Reproduce the failure, and then perform the diagnosis again. NOTE: In this case, temporary poor contact of connector, temporary open or short circuit of harness may be the cause.
